The midterm exam is meant to help assess you learning so far. Do a conscientious job preparing for it. It is your best indicator of how you will do on the final exam, and your best preparation for it.
Students who have worked independently on their Science 20 Course usually have exam results about equal to their course average. If they have not studied well, it will be closer to the grade achieved on the unit review.
Students who have not worked independently enough, or relied to heavily on the internet on their assignments, score about 15% below their unit review marks. If you think this was you, prepare very carefully for the midterm exam.
Prepare for Unit D by using the notes you have prepared. If you did not make notes, use your Unit D Review Assignment wisely. If the review assignment asks you about the Pyramid of Numbers, make sure you review the Pyramid of Mass and Energy pyramids, too.
Prepare for Unit A by redoing questions on all of the skills that you made on during Unit A Review Assignment. Relearn the skills by doing!
The Unit Reviews are the best tools you have to prepare for the midterm exam.
